Webster is a town in the northeastern corner of Monroe County, New York, about 12 miles east-northeast of downtown Rochester. It is bordered by Lake Ontario to the north, Irondequoit Bay and the town of Irondequoit to the west, Penfield to the south, and the Wayne County towns of Ontario and Walworth to the east. The incorporated Village of Webster lies within the town, alongside communities such as West Webster, Union Hill and several lakeshore neighborhoods. Webster’s terrain is generally level to gently rolling, with a substantial Lake Ontario shoreline, wetlands and wooded areas around Irondequoit Bay, and former agricultural land increasingly occupied by suburban development. New York State Route 104 is the principal east-west highway, while Ridge Road follows an older settlement and commercial corridor. The town covers 33.52 square miles of land and had 45,327 residents at the 2020 census; the Census Bureau estimated 45,309 residents in 2025.
